Method, system and apparatus for interacting with a digital work that is performed in a predetermined location

  • US 10,419,556 B2
  • Filed: 10/17/2016
  • Issued: 09/17/2019
  • Est. Priority Date: 08/11/2012
  • Status: Active Grant

1. A method comprising:

  • compiling a data set interconnected to a plurality of users who are determined to be positioned within a predetermined area;

    mediating between preferences associated to said plurality of users to determine a shared output for a mediated ambiance apparatus such that said shared output is sensed, at least in part, within said predetermined area wherein;

    a) users belonging to said plurality of users are associated to a weight parameter influencing, at least in part, said shared output;

    b) said weight parameter is dependent, at least in part, from individual permanence of said users within said predetermined area and regulates, at least in part, the aptitude of users belonging to said plurality of users to influence said shared output;

    c) each user of said plurality of users must comply with at least one location based criterion in order to be able to influence said shared output; and

    d) each user of said plurality of users is associated with portable equipment that is capable of delivering personalized output pertaining to said shared output for users of said plurality of users;

    such that said weight parameter regulates, at least in part, a users'"'"' hierarchy that is reflecting, at least in part, a degree of connection of said users with said predetermined area and thus said shared output is coherent, at least in part, with said data set interconnected to said plurality of users who are determined to be positioned within said predetermined area; and

    verifying said location based criterion using a combination of one or more locationing techniques selected from the group consisting of;

    GPS (Global Positioning Technology), databases mapping locations of base stations/access points, multilateration and cell IDs strength measurement, choke points, grid point, long-range sensors concepts, angle of arrival, time of arrival, received strength indication, inertial measurements, RF-ID cell, UWB, Infrared, Visible Light Positioning techniques, iBeacons and combinations thereof;

    such that said location based criterion is satisfied.
